Excel Template Description: Habit Building Income Statement (Client View)

This comprehensive Excel template is specifically designed for individuals and professionals focused on Habit Building. Although the name includes "Income Statement," this is a metaphorical transformation of traditional financial reporting into a personal development framework. This innovative approach redefines financial metrics as behavioral indicators, allowing users to track their progress in cultivating positive habits—much like monitoring revenue, expenses, and profit in a business.

Designed with the Client View in mind, this template provides an intuitive interface for self-assessment and long-term habit tracking. It’s ideal for life coaches, therapists, productivity consultants, or anyone on a personal growth journey who wants to visualize their behavioral performance over time. The structure mimics an income statement not in monetary terms but in measurable habit outcomes—transforming abstract goals into tangible results.

Table Structures and Columns

Habit Income Statement (Main Sheet)

This table serves as the central financial analogy of your personal growth. It organizes habits into three categories: "Revenue" (positive habits), "Expenses" (destructive behaviors), and "Profit" (net outcome).
Habit Category Habit Name Weekly Target Score Actual Score Difference (Variance) Status Indicator (Color-Coded)
Revenue (Positive Habits) Exercise Daily 7/7 6/7 -1 Below Target
Revenue (Positive Habits) Journaling (15 min) 5/7 5/7 0 On Target
Expenses (Negative Habits) Social Media Overuse < 2 hrs/day 3.5 hrs/day +1.5 hr/day over target Exceeding Limit
Expenses (Negative Habits) Procrastination < 2 tasks per day 5 tasks delayed +3 task over target Exceeding Limit
Total (Net Profit) 12 points earned (Revenue) - 8 points spent (Expenses) = 4 Net Points Positive Growth

Data Types & Formulas

  • Date: Data type: Date (MM/DD/YYYY)
  • Habit Name: Text (Dropdown list for consistency)
  • Duration/Time Spent: Number (in minutes)
  • Completion Status: Boolean or Yes/No (text) for qualitative input.
  • Score: Number (1–5 scale, where 5 = perfect adherence)
  • Variance Calculation: =IF(ActualScore >= TargetScore, "On Target", IF(ActualScore < TargetScore, "Below Target", "Exceeding Limit"))
  • Net Profit Formula (in Income Statement): =SUMIF(HabitCategoryRange,"Revenue",ActualScoreRange) - SUMIF(HabitCategoryRange,"Expenses",ActualScoreRange)
  • Average Weekly Score: =AVERAGE(ActualScoreColumn)

Conditional Formatting Rules

  • Habit Status Column:
    • Green (2ecc71): "On Target" or positive variance.
    • Orange (e67e22): "Below Target" – warning indicator.
    • Red (e74c3c): "Exceeding Limit" for negative habits – red flag.
  • Net Profit Cell:
    • Green if > 0
    • Red if ≤ 0
  • Data Entry Cells: Highlight with light yellow background for easy identification during input.

Instructions for the User (Client View)

  1. Open the template and save a copy to your preferred location.
  2. Navigate to the "Weekly Habit Tracker" sheet. Enter daily data for each habit using consistent metrics.
  3. Use dropdowns in "Habit Name" column for standardization (e.g., “Exercise,” “Meditation,” “Sleep 7 hrs”).
  4. At week’s end, return to the "Habit Income Statement" sheet. The template automatically calculates totals and variances.
  5. Review your Net Profit score—positive indicates behavioral momentum; negative suggests areas needing adjustment.
  6. Use the "Habit Performance Dashboard" for visual insights into long-term patterns over 4–12 weeks.
  7. Set new targets each week based on past performance. The template supports goal-setting via the "Goal & Metric Reference" sheet.
  8. Share this report with your coach or accountability partner using the clean, professional Client View layout.
